Harlington (Bedfordshire) to Addlestone by train

A train trip from Harlington (Bedfordshire) to Addlestone takes about 2hrs 44 mins on average, covering roughly 40 miles (65 kilometres). With around 65 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£41.30,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Harlington (Bedfordshire) to Addlestone start from £41.30 one way, or £41.40 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Harlington (Bedfordshire) to Addlestone are available for £44.80 one way, or £65.00 return

Station Facilities and Amenities

When it comes to ticket purchasing, Harlington station makes it convenient with both a ticket office and accessible machines. The ticket office operates from early morning until early afternoon during weekdays and Saturdays, with the machines available for round-the-clock service. For those who purchase rail tickets online, collection is simplified through these machines. The station also accommodates smartcard users with dedicated validators on site.

Though currently lacking step-free access, the station provides essential accessibility features to assist travelers with disabilities. Assistance is readily available through help points, and customers are encouraged to arrive a little earlier to ensure a smooth boarding experience. While there are no waiting rooms, passengers can rest in designated seating areas before their journey.

Onward Travel Options

Harlington train station may not have the hustle and bustle of a major hub, but it offers adequate transport links that cater to various travel preferences. For those opting for road travel, taxis are conveniently stationed right outside. Additionally, the station provides information on local bus services and rail replacements to aid your onward journey. Although there are no direct bicycle hire facilities, if you're bringing your own bike, dedicated storage areas on platform 4 are available.

Station Facilities and Amenities

Addlestone station offers essential ticket buying and collection services, including smartcards issued right at the station. Although the ticket office is open only for limited hours during weekdays and Saturdays, ticket machines are available for all-day use, making the ticket purchasing process a breeze. South Western Railway ticket machines even accommodate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ring accessibility for all.

However, the station lacks in some facilities, such as refreshment outlets, ATMs, and shops, which means it's wise to plan ahead if you require these amenities. The absence of seating and 1st class lounges may be a downside, but the station compensates with heated waiting areas that are code-compliant situated within the limited-hours ticket office. For those needing help regarding their journey, though staff assistance is not directly available, travelers can rely on customer service help points or reach out to the Customer Service Centre, giving a sense of security and support during travel.

Accessibility at Addlestone

Step-free access enhances inclusivity at Addlestone with Category B1 access allowing smooth transitions to both platforms. Although ticket barriers aren't present, the station provides accessible ticket machines and ramps to facilitate rail travel for everyone. However, there is room for improvement, as facilities such as accessible toilets, trained staff assistance, and mobility aids like wheelchairs, are absent.

Connectivity and Onward Travel Options

Addlestone station is seamlessly connected to various transport links. If trains face interruptions, rail replacement services to Weybridge, Woking, and Virginia Water offer alternatives. Convenient bus services make transitioning from rail to road effortless, with detailed information accessible online for further planning.
